Launching a new Downtown Carthage tradition celebrating
the unique achievements of individuals in the arts
Hailing from Panola County, having spent their formative years here, or significantly contributing to the Carthage and Panola County community, inductees will be selected for achieving excellence in the arts, in all of its forms. The Arts Walk of Fame will celebrate and build connections with the incredible artistic and creative talent, while inspiring the next generation of artists and creators to follow in their footsteps.
